This Writ Petition has been filed to restrain the respondent from proceeding with the surcharge inquiry under Section 87(1) of the Tamil Nadu Primary Agricultural Co-operative Credit Societies Act, pursuant to the surcharge notice Tha.thee.No.01/2024/sa.pa dated 06.01.2025, without furnishing copies of the documents requested by the petitioner in his letter dated 21.01.2025.
2. The learned counsel for the petitioner submits that, in response to the petitioner's representation dated 21.01.2025, the respondent issued a letter dated 13.02.2025, informing the petitioner that he may visit the respondent's office on any working day to peruse the required documents.
3. The learned counsel further submits that, as per the circular of the Registrar of Co-operative Societies (Circular No.3 of 2018, R.C.10243/2018/WPA 1, dated 25.04.2018), Clauses VII, VIII, and IX state as follows:
(vii) During the course of the hearing, witnesses may be examined only in the presence of the person concerned, and an opportunity must invariably be given to the person concerned to cross-examine the witness so examined.
(viii) If the person wishes to examine a witness on his behalf, he shall present the witness for examination at his own cost.

(ix) The inquiry shall be conducted with an open mind and must be free and fair.
4. He further submits that, without access to the requested documents, he would not be in a position to depose in person, and the inquiry is scheduled for 07.03.2025 (Friday) at 11:00 a.m.
5. The learned Special Government Pleader appearing for the respondent submits that the respondent issued a letter dated 13.02.2025, informing the petitioner that he may visit the respondent's office on any working day to peruse the documents.
6. Heard both sides and perused the materials available on record.
7. As per Circular No.3 of 2018 (R.C.10243/2018/WPA 1, dated 25.04.2018), Clauses IV, VII, and IX state as follows: (iv) Where a copy of any document related to the subject matter in issue is sought by the person, it shall be provided if available or arranged to be provided by the society directly to the person concerned.
(vii) During the course of the hearing, witnesses may be examined only in the presence of the person concerned, and an opportunity must invariably be given to the person concerned to cross-examine the witness so examined.

(ix) The inquiry shall be conducted with an open mind and must be free and fair.
8. In view of the above factual matrix of the case, the following directions are issued:- (a) The respondent is directed to furnish the documents requested by the petitioner within a period of four (4) weeks from the date of receipt of a copy of this order.
(b) Upon receiving the documents from the respondent, the petitioner shall submit his reply / explanation within four weeks. (c) On receipt of reply / explanation, the respondent shall fix the next date of hearing for the enquiry.
(d) The petitioner is directed to cooperate with the inquiry.
9. The Writ Petition is disposed of with the above observations and directions. No costs. Consequently, the connected miscellaneous petitions are closed.
